The plateau is the business district of Abidjan, nicknamed the "Ivorian Manhattan". But although it is the administrative and financial center of the country, it also has incredible but often overlooked tourist assets.

Yamoussoukro - Largest Cathedral in the World (Francais or English)
You choose the day and time: Abidjan to Yamoussoukro (en FRANCAIS ou ANGLAIS). We leave Abidjan at 700 and drive 2.5 hours to Yamoussoukro where we will take a guided tour of the basilica, a modern marvel. We will check out the Foundation for Peace and see the outside of beloved Ivoirian President Felix Houphouet-Boigny's presidential palace and its iconic crocodile moat. Yamoussoukro has been the political capital of Cote d'Ivoire since 1983, and we'll learn why! We will eat lunch then head back to Abidjan around 1400 to arrive at approximately 1700. Sunday tour times are different. The cost includes car, driver*, and tour guide. The tip for the guide at the Basilica is not included and will be about 10,000-20,000 CFA. We can add the option to go to delicious restaurant; the cost of lunch is not included which will be about 20,000 CFA per person. This tour is the perfect combination of historical sites, local life, and nature. You will start walking for 1 hour around Qartier France and your guide will take you to all the landmarks of this UNESCO site. After that, you can relax on the canoe with a beverage and some snacks while you are being taken across the lagoon of Bassam and admiring the mangroves and palm trees. You will reach the traditional village of Monduke, with its multiple coconut trees and its houses made of local materials like palm tree leaves and African bamboo. Here you will be able to see how the fishermen pull their boats loaded with the catch of the day into the shore while their wives sell the fish to the visitors on the sand. An unforgettable experience. Row back to the starting point with a stop in the village where the N'Zima people smoke the fish. Taste this delicatessen while sipping on a beer in a Maquis at the end of the tour.
